Shares of Vanguard International Semiconductors (TICKER: VIS), a Taiwanese manufacturer of integrated circuits, have seen a steady increase in borrow demand over recent months. Borrow quantity, a tightly correlated proxy for short interest showing the total number of shares borrowed, has increased by 100% compared to last year, with the share price experiencing similar gains, up 54 percent compared to 2023. With continued market volatility over concerns of a US recession and fears of a sell-off in Asian chipmakers due to geopolitical tensions, users can continue to monitor this activity in Orbisa.
